This band will tear your nicely patterned brain into fractures of rainbow vomit and laugh at its remains, but they will do it in a kind way with patting your tuft.

They canalise the urban overflow into a musical stress-power-overflow-joy-madness that you won’t forget as long as you don’t forget your brain at the concert.